Summary
Elasticsearch 5.6.10, based on Lucene 6.6.1, has been released as the latest stable version in the 5.x series and is available for deployment on Elastic Cloud. This release addresses a sensitive data disclosure flaw in the repository-azure plugin, where Azure credentials could be logged inadvertently if the plugin is set to TRACE level. Additionally, a bug affecting bulk requests could cause divergence between primaries and replicas under certain conditions when the master is under load, particularly if a document's mapping update times out or is not acknowledged.
